Output 615c585033e3a61c6987468b00faf8f73e0249329a1512bf16c37464929380ca:31

value
594158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ceef19dd6d05ad36ae29ae2604836324dce8baf OP_EQUAL
address
3Bd19NLgqX5MVM8xXDoM51r4xMdkU1sShg
transaction
615c585033e3a61c6987468b00faf8f73e0249329a1512bf16c37464929380ca
confirmations
165026
spent
true